My CX-5 is a 2016 sport with manual transmission, a wonderful car that gets 32 mpg average hwy/city driving.
I have replaced the night-time lights (low beam) with the Amazon Nilight H11 LED Headlight Bulbs, mfr # N1A2H11XA2. They are 6000K and work very well. I am quite happy with them.
They have little fans behind the lights to cool the voltage regulators. After you shut off your engine in the garage, you can hear them if you listen for them.
I learned how to adjust the height by using a long-shaft #2 phillips screwdriver. There is a slot you push it down and the screwdriver turns a little gear that raises or lowers the headlight beam.
After lowering them I can see the road better than with the original halogen headlights, and other drivers don't flash their brights at me!

Now, I am in search for an LED DRL light set that will function like the original halogen DRL (day-time running lights) when driving with headlights off, and which function as high-beam headlights when you pull back on the headlight lever, or push it forward all the way. Has anyone found DRL LEDs for the 2016 Mazda CX-5?
